Open or Enclosed Shipping

Most people’s mental image of a car shipping company is a huge truck with multiple layers of luxury vehicles on top of each other. It’s ordinary, inexpensive, and simple. Open car shipping is definitely more affordable but there is a drawback connected to this method.

The closed shipping method is used for the transportation of classic cars, high-end vehicles, and cabriolets. Your vehicle will be transported in a fully covered trailer, protecting it from any potential damage caused by debris or weather conditions. This is obviously going to cost more than the other alternative. 

But it does make you feel better, particularly if your vehicle is expensive. Vehicles will be mounted and driven by experts in both scenarios. The sole distinction is in the type of protection and the price.

Prep Your Car for the Ride 

While it’s being shipped, your car will be the passenger. And it needs to be ready just like any other traveler. Take all of your things out and put them somewhere else before you hand over the keys. 

It’s best to leave the car empty because insurance won’t cover anything left in it. Someone could break a window and steal your watch, for instance, if you leave it on a seat. After that, clean it all the way through. 

You can see every scratch, dent, and damage on the car when it’s clean. Get your phone out and take some pictures before the business comes to get you. Keep written records that show the current situation and send them away. You will use the pictures and papers as proof if there is any damage on the road. 

Last but not least, leave the gas tank about a quarter full. The weight is cut down, and it costs less to move. Give them the keys and turn off the alarm. 

What Comes Next After You Ship? 

After everything is over, you need to set up a time and place for your car to be picked up. The second one may depend on the shipping company. They can leave the car at a port or bring it to a place you choose, as we already said. With most companies, you can see where your car is at all times thanks to live tracking. 

When you get to your final location, check the car for any damage that might have happened on the way. Tell someone right away if you see a new dent or scratch. Some businesses give you extra time, but it’s still best to pay right away.
